## TKT-4471: Signature check failing on thumbnail queue artifacts

The Mothlight thumbnail generation queue rejects the 5.2 worker image — signature verification fails at pull time on every Dunmere node. Cause: the release was signed with the retired January key after rotation. Blocking tonight's deploy. Fix: re-sign the image and the queue config bundle, then re-push. For the re-sign, use the current deploy key, which follows.

release key, kawip-hafop: bky3_mxv

Handover — Rellgate Gateway Health Checks

For the support team, from Dana to Olev: the checker behind the balancer now hits `/healthz` every 5s with a 2s timeout, and a node needs three consecutive failures before eviction. Re-admission requires two passes, so flapping nodes stay out longer than before — this is intentional. If customers report 503 spikes, check eviction counts first, not the app logs. The checker's current configuration, for your reference, is as follows.

service settings:
FRAMIR_LOG_LEVEL=debug
FRAMIR_METRICS_HOST=metrics.framir.tolvaqcorp.corp
FRAMIR_POOL_SIZE=16

# Fixture for the Renderloft transcoding farm integration tests.
# This spins up a mock dispatch node that mimics the queue behavior of our
# production cluster in the Velmora region: jobs are accepted, chunked into
# segments, and reported back with fake progress events. New folks: the
# fixture never touches real worker hardware, so feel free to run it locally
# as often as you like. The mock API still enforces auth headers, matching
# production exactly. Requests must include the staging bearer token shown below.

login token, yajeg-fawif: eyJhbGciOiJIUzI1NiIsInR5cCI6IkpXVCJ9.eyJzdWIiOiIEdPQYnZXaZIn0.HSRTnYZBx0Qc

Before modifying either stage, maintainers should understand how room capacities, teacher availability windows, and the double-period adjacency rules interact — several past regressions came from changing one without re-checking the others. The original design rationale, benchmark suites, and a catalogue of known pathological school configurations are maintained carefully and kept current. That material is collected on our internal documentation page.

operations page: https://confluence.zemvarlabs.internal/projects/display/browse/display/8963